Associate Teacher
Stephanie Nash has been a Mindfulness Coach and Integrative Counselor since 2000. She is an expert in the Unified Mindfulness system developed by Shinzen Young with whom she has worked closely since 1998. She has also been a supervisor of the Unified Mindfulness advanced teacher training program which began in the fall of 2017.

Stephanie has also studied with other leading meditation teachers such as Ruth Denison, Joshu Sasaki Roshi, Leigh Brasington, Sharon Salzberg, Joseph Goldstein and others - and has participated in over 50 retreats in the past 20 years.

Stephanie founded 2 non-profits: “Mindfulness Arts” - which has provided free workshops, recordings and support for the community, in Santa Monica, CA & elsewhere, since 2007, and “Not Your Ordinary Mindfulness” which has provided monthly daylong retreat since 2018.

Stephanie designed & implemented a mindfulness training program for a Harvard Medical School brain study (2014-2015), and also worked with Carnegie Mellon on a stress-reduction study in 2014.

In 2020, just before & during the pandemic lockdowns, Stephanie co-led UCLA's first-ever lab attached to a humanities' curriculum. It was a pilot program which explored how mindfulness can affect learning, and based on the positive results, the intention is to roll out a version of it to all departments at UCLA.

Steph has been hired as a speaker & presenter for educational, organizational, and corporate events, giving mindfulness-based presentations such as: "Well-Being & Stress Management" workshops, "Laugh for Inner Fitness" (incorporating mindful laughing), "Changing Your Relationship to Food & Eating" (incorporating mindful eating with mindful movement), and "Wellbeing during Challenging Times" (offering creative mindfulness support for people during Covid 19 pandemic & lockdown.)

Stephanie also has a very popular course on the Insight Timer, "Letting Go of Negative Thinking & Judgment" - and her work on mindfulness for stress-reduction & relaxation is also featured on the Brightmind app.

Stephanie was a guest expert on a Deepak Chopra show where she taught her unique style of laughing meditation – and her article “Posture for Meditation” has been used by meditation teachers and meditation centers all over the country since 2012, and she is currently finishing her book on that topic.

Stephanie also has 2 YouTube channels – one that features her interviews with Shinzen Young & other master teachers (14,000 followers), and another that features her teachings – both have been offering hundreds of videos since 2009.

I started teaching mindfulness meditation in 2000. My initial training came from working closely with Shinzen Young, as his assistant and also I would write the support material for the facilitator training sessions he offered from 1999-2006. I also personally coached teachers-in-training during that time.

In 2002, I started working with other master teachers (and approaches, including MBSR) - such as: Joshu Sasaki Roshi, Ruth Denison, Leigh Brasington, Joseph Goldstein, and Sharon Salzberg, to name a few.

I also have extensive training in physical modalities which I incorporate into my teaching. These include Body-Mind Centering, the Alexander Technique, Feldenkrais, the Linklater Voice Technique, Continuum Movement, and other special offering given by master teachers in movement and healing.
